
Carpet Installation Costs
The total cost for carpet flooring in your space includes materials, labor, and any extras you pick.
Average Cost
The price depends on carpet type, room size, and extra services. As of 2025, expect $2 to $9 per square foot, covering materials and labor.
Square Footage | Average Cost Range (Materials Only) | Average Total Cost Range (Including Installation) |
---|---|---|
500 | $1,000 – $2,750 | $2,000 – $4,500 |
1,000 | $1,250 – $3,500 | $2,500 – $9,000 |
1,500 | $1,500 – $4,500 | $3,000 – $13,500 |
2,000 | $2,000 – $6,000 | $4,000 – $18,000 |
2,500 | $2,500 – $7,000 | $5,000 – $22,500 |
3,000 | $3,000 – $8,000 | $6,000 – $27,000 |
Factors that Influence Carpet Installation Costs
The size of the room is important. Bigger rooms need more carpet and work, raising costs.
The type of carpet affects the cost too. Prices change based on whether you choose plush, berber, or frieze.
Consider the complexity of the installation, any subfloor preparation, and the location of the job.
Factor | Additional Cost |
---|---|
Carpet Quality | Varies depending on the quality |
Room Size | Larger rooms cost more |
Carpet Padding | $0.50 – $1.50 per sq ft |
Subfloor Preparation | $1.00 – $2.00 per sq ft |
Carpet Removal and Disposal | $0.50 – $1.50 per sq ft |
Stain Resistance | $0.50 – $1.00 per sq ft |
Moisture Resistant Carpet (for basements) | $1.00 – $2.00 per sq ft |

Room-Specific Carpet Flooring Costs
Carpet installation costs vary by room. Here’s a look at costs for each type of room:
Bedroom
The bedroom is a peaceful space, and the right carpet adds to this feel. Carpet installation usually costs $1,000 to $6,000 in a standard bedroom.
For bigger or more luxurious bedrooms, quality carpet may cost up to $7,100.
Living Room
The living room is where everyone gathers, so choosing the right carpet is key.
Installation costs range from $1,250 to $7,500, based on room size and carpet features.
Basement
Basements can be tricky due to moisture, but carpets make them cozy. Installation ranges from $1,350 to $8,100.
Moisture-resistant carpets and careful prep work can increase costs but offer long-lasting results.
Stairs
Adding carpet to stairs improves safety and reduces noise. It’s more complex due to the stair structure.
Costs range from $3.50 to $12 per square foot based on carpet and stair count.
Commercial Carpet (Tiles)
In commercial spaces, carpet tiles are popular for easy replacement and durability.
Costs for commercial carpet tiles are $3 to $9 per square foot, depending on quality and design.
Room/Area | Cost per sq ft |
---|---|
Bedroom | $2.00 – $5.50 |
Living Room | $2.50 – $7.00 |
Basement | $2.70 – $9.00 |
Stairs | $3.50 – $12.00 |
Commercial Carpet Tiles | $3.00 – $9.00 |

Carpet Types: Exploring Different Fibers
Choosing the right carpet fiber is important. Each type has its own benefits for durability, comfort, and upkeep; make sure it matches your needs.
Wool: Luxurious Comfort at a Premium Price
Wool carpets feel nice and last long. They resist stains well and keep warmth.
Wool carpets may cost more because of the materials and work needed to make them. They are worth it for their long life and comfy, stylish feel.
Nylon: The Versatile Workhorse
Nylon is a common synthetic fiber for carpets. It’s known for resisting stains, wear, and keeping color, ideal for busy areas. Nylon carpets come in a wide range of styles and colors to match your taste.
Even if nylon carpets aren’t as luxurious as wool, they’re a budget-friendly choice for those needing strong and easy-to-care flooring.
Polyester: Softness and Affordability Combined
Polyester carpets are popular for being soft, colorful, and affordable. They resist stains well, good for bedrooms, living rooms, and dens.
Polyester handles moisture and mildew well, making it great for basements. While not as tough as nylon or wool, they offer a comfy and cost-saving flooring option for those on a budget.
Carpet Type | Cost per sq ft |
---|---|
Wool | $5 – $15 |
Nylon | $3 – $8 |
Polyester | $2 – $6 |
Long-Term Value of Carpet Flooring
Carpet flooring is not just about the cost; it offers long-term benefits for your home. Let’s see why carpet feels nice and is a smart choice for the future.
Lifespan
Today’s carpets are strong and can handle daily use. Many carpets come with guarantees against damage and early wear.
Comfort and Insulation
Unlike hard surfaces, carpet feels soft underfoot. It helps keep your home warm in winter and cool in summer, saving energy.
Sound Absorption
Carpet’s texture helps reduce noise, making it great for homes with many levels or open spaces. It creates a quieter place by lessening noise.
Health and Indoor Air Quality
Carpet can help clean the air by catching dust and allergens. This makes your home cleaner and can help reduce breathing problems.
Resale Value
Many people like the comfort and look of carpet. Investing in good carpet can make your home more attractive to buyers and increase its value.
